Voucher vs. Coupon: Know the Difference

Shumaila Saeed
By Shumaila Saeed || Updated on December 25, 2023
A voucher is a certificate used as payment or to claim a discount for a specific service or product, while a coupon offers a discount but doesn't act as direct payment.
Voucher vs. Coupon

Key Differences

A voucher is a prepaid token or certificate used to pay for a specific service or product, often as a gift or benefit, while a coupon provides a discount or deal but usually requires an additional payment to complete a purchase.

Vouchers often represent a specific monetary value and can be used as a substitute for cash in certain transactions, whereas coupons typically offer a percentage off or reduced price on a product or service.

In usage, vouchers are commonly issued by companies as part of promotional or loyalty programs, and may cover the entire cost of a product or service. Coupons, conversely, are frequently found in advertising materials and are used to encourage purchases by offering discounts.

Vouchers can be gifted, providing the recipient the choice to select services or products up to a certain value, while coupons are generally used by the holder to obtain a specific offer or discount on a purchase.

The terms of use for vouchers can be more rigid, often restricted to a particular store or service, whereas coupons tend to have broader applicability but may come with specific conditions, such as a minimum spend requirement or an expiration date.
